リバース プロキシの背後でhttps://aws.amazon.com/amazon-mq/のWeb コンソールを使用しています。
基本的な機能のほとんどは機能していますが、Web パネルのほぼすべてのアクティブなアクション(キューへのメッセージの送信、キューの削除など) は、 Amazon内部 URL ( https://b-asdfsad-fsdfasdf-asdfasdf. mq.eu-central-1.amazonaws.com )、セキュリティ上の理由からリバース プロキシへの直接アクセスを禁止しているため、リバース プロキシを回避してエラーになります。
利用可能な AmazonMQ 設定オプションを使用して、リバース プロキシが到達可能な URL 以外へのリダイレクトを防ぐように Web コンソールに指示する方法はありますか?
この構成で Nginx リバースを使用して更新します。
set $proxy_pass_url https://abc-def-xyz-1.mq.eu-central-1.amazonaws.com:8162;
location / {
proxy_pass $proxy_pass_url;
proxy_http_version 1.1;
proxy_set_header Authorization "Basic AUTHSTRING";
proxy_set_header X-Forwarded-User $remote_user;
proxy_set_header Host abc-def-xyz-1.mq.eu-central-1.amazonaws.com;
proxy_set_header Connection "Keep-Alive";
proxy_set_header Proxy-Connection "Keep-Alive";
proxy_set_header X-Forwarded-For $proxy_add_x_forwarded_for;
proxy_set_header X-Forwarded-Proto $scheme;
proxy_set_header X-Forwarded-Host $http_host;
}